Power BI Pricing Models

Understanding the pricing structure of Power BI is essential for companies preparing to embrace this tool. Microsoft uses several pricing models to accommodate different user requirements and organizational scales. The primary alternatives consist of Power BI Free, Power BI Pro, and Power BI Premium.

Power BI Free is created for individual users who want to explore the basic features of Power BI. It enables users to create reports and dashboards, but sharing capabilities are limited. For users needing advanced functions, Power BI Pro is offered at an expense of $9.99 per user each month. This variation includes additional features such as collaboration, sharing, and advanced data analytics.

For larger organizations with more comprehensive data needs, Power BI Premium is the preferred choice. This model offers advanced capabilities such as enhanced performance, larger data capacity, and much better circulation alternatives. Power BI Premium rates begins at $4,995 per devoted cloud calculate and storage resource monthly. This tier is particularly advantageous for organizations that require a large number of users to gain access to and make use of Power BI all at once.

Power BI Licensing Options

In addition to the numerous rates models, Power BI likewise provides different licensing options to fit the special requirements of companies. These licensing choices include individual and organizational licenses. Power BI Pro and Power BI Premium licenses can be purchased based on the variety of users or as a capability license, offering flexibility for businesses of all sizes.

Individual licensing appropriates for smaller sized groups or departments where each user requires their own license to access and make use of Power BI functions. This is particularly advantageous for companies with a restricted number of users who need to team up and share insights. Organizational licenses, on the other hand, offer a broader scope of gain access to. With Power BI Premium, businesses can acquire a capacity license that allows a a great deal of users to access the tool without the need for individual licenses. This option is cost-effective for bigger organizations with substantial data and user needs.

Factors Influencing Power BI Costs

A number of aspects can influence the general expense of carrying out and maintaining Power BI in an organization. Comprehending these aspects can help businesses make informed choices and handle their budgets efficiently.

The variety of users is a substantial factor that impacts the expense. As the user base grows, the expense of licenses boosts. Therefore, it's essential to evaluate the variety of users who will actively utilize Power BI and choose the appropriate licensing model.

The volume of data processed and kept likewise impacts the expense. Larger data volumes might require higher capacity models such as Power BI Premium to guarantee ideal efficiency and scalability. Organizations needs to examine their data needs and select a pricing model that aligns with their requirements.

The level of support and additional services needed can likewise affect the total expense. Some companies might require advanced assistance and customization services to fully leverage Power BI's capabilities. These additional services can add to the overall cost however supply significant value in terms of tailored solutions and enhanced efficiency.
